Types of Computer Webcams
PC webcams come in various forms, each suited to different needs and budgets. Understanding these types is the first step toward making an informed choice.
Integrated Webcams
These are the cameras built directly into your laptop or monitor. While convenient, they often compromise on quality due to space and cost constraints. They typically offer basic performance, sufficient for casual video calls but lacking the resolution, low-light capabilities, and advanced features found in external options.
External USB Webcams
The most common type, these standalone cameras connect to your computer via a USB port. They offer a vast improvement over integrated models, ranging from affordable HD options to high-end 4K cameras. External webcams provide greater flexibility in positioning, better sensors, and often come with advanced features like autofocus, superior microphones, and dedicated software for image customization. They are ideal for most users looking for a significant upgrade.
Specialized Webcams
This category includes webcams designed for specific purposes, such as:
- Streaming Webcams: Often feature higher frame rates (60fps), advanced sensors, wider fields of view, and robust software for granular control over image settings, crucial for professional content creation.
- AI-Powered Webcams: Incorporate artificial intelligence for features like automatic subject tracking, auto-framing, gesture controls, and enhanced low-light performance. These are excellent for dynamic presenters or those who move around during calls.
- Portable Webcams: Compact and lightweight, these are designed for users who need a high-quality webcam on the go, often clipping easily onto laptops or even tablets.
Comparing these types, external USB webcams generally provide the best balance of performance, features, and value for the majority of users. Specialized webcams cater to niche demands, offering advanced capabilities for those with specific professional or creative requirements.
Essential Factors When Choosing a Computer Webcam
Selecting the best PC webcam requires careful consideration of several technical specifications and features. Prioritizing these factors based on your primary use case will guide you to the perfect device.
Resolution: 720p, 1080p, 2K, 4K – Which to Choose?
Resolution defines the sharpness and detail of your video.
- 720p (HD): This is generally the minimum acceptable resolution for basic video calls. While budget-friendly, it may appear less sharp.
- 1080p (Full HD): The standard for most external webcams and sufficient for the vast majority of users. Most popular video conferencing platforms like Zoom, Google Meet, and Microsoft Teams often cap outgoing streams at 1080p or even 720p, meaning a higher resolution webcam won’t necessarily be fully utilized in these applications.
- 2K (QHD/1440p): Offers a noticeable step up in detail, useful if you plan to zoom in or crop your video, providing more flexibility without significant quality loss.
- 4K (Ultra HD): Provides the highest level of detail. While most conferencing apps don’t support native 4K streaming, a 4K webcam can still deliver a superior 1080p image due to downscaling, allowing for extensive cropping and digital zooming without pixilation. It’s ideal for professional content creators, streamers, and those prioritizing future-proofing. However, it requires more bandwidth and computing power.
Frame Rate (FPS): How it Affects Video Smoothness
Frame rate, or frames per second (FPS), determines how smooth and fluid your video appears.
- 30fps: The standard for most video calls and recordings. It offers a natural look and is perfectly adequate for general use.
- 60fps: Delivers noticeably smoother motion, essential for fast-paced activities like gaming streams, product demonstrations, or presentations where you move frequently. Some webcams offer 60fps at 1080p, while 4K at 60fps is a premium feature found in higher-end models.
Field of View (FOV): Wide or Narrow?
FOV measures how much of the scene the camera captures.
- Narrow FOV (e.g., 60-70 degrees): Ideal for single users, focusing on your face and minimizing background distractions.
- Wide FOV (e.g., 80-90+ degrees): Suitable for capturing multiple people, showing more of your environment, or presentations where you need to showcase a larger area. Some webcams offer adjustable FOV settings through software.
Microphone Quality: Is Integrated Good Enough?
While most webcams include built-in microphones, their quality varies significantly.
- Integrated Microphones: Can be convenient, often featuring noise reduction. However, they generally don’t match the clarity of dedicated external microphones or good headsets, especially in noisy environments. If crystal-clear audio is critical (e.g., for podcasting, professional streaming), consider an external mic.
- Dual Microphones: Some webcams feature multiple mics for better sound capture and noise cancellation.
Additional Features
Modern PC webcams come packed with features that can enhance your video experience:
- Autofocus: Automatically keeps you sharp, even if you move. Crucial for dynamic presentations.
- Auto-Light Correction (HDR): Automatically adjusts exposure and white balance to compensate for poor or inconsistent lighting, helping you look good in various conditions.
- Privacy Shutter: A physical or digital cover for the lens, providing peace of mind when the webcam is not in use.
- AI Tracking & Auto-Framing: Uses artificial intelligence to keep you centered in the frame, even as you move.
- Software Control: Companion software allows fine-tuning of settings like exposure, white balance, zoom, and digital pan/tilt.
- Built-in Ring Lights: Some webcams integrate a light source to ensure even, flattering illumination.
- Background Removal: Software-based features that can blur or replace your background without a physical green screen.
Lens Type: Glass vs. Plastic
The material of the lens impacts image clarity and durability.
- Plastic Lenses: More affordable, but can result in softer images and are more prone to scratches.
- Glass Lenses: Found in higher-quality webcams, offering superior clarity, sharpness, and durability, especially for 2K and 4K resolutions.
Top Picks: The Best PC Webcams Reviewed
Here’s a curated list of the best PC webcams, catering to various needs and budgets, based on expert reviews and user feedback.
Best Overall / For Most Users
- Logitech Brio 500: An excellent all-rounder, offering superb 1080p video quality at 30fps with impressive auto-exposure and white balance. It handles various lighting conditions well, includes a privacy shutter, and is a solid upgrade for anyone moving beyond a laptop’s built-in camera.
- Obsbot Tiny 2: Praised for its 4K video, mechanical pan and tilt, and effective AI movement tracking with voice and gesture controls. It’s a premium option that offers outstanding video quality and smart features.
Best for Content Creators / Streaming
- Insta360 Link / Link 2C: Featuring a 4K resolution, AI-powered 3-axis gimbal, and intelligent tracking, this webcam delivers unparalleled image quality and advanced capture modes for dynamic creators. It excels in auto-lighting and autofocus.
- Elgato Facecam Pro: The first and only webcam capable of 4K at 60fps, making it a top choice for professional streamers and content creators who demand the smoothest, highest-resolution video. It comes with robust software for extensive control.
- Razer Kiyo Pro Ultra: Known for its exceptional image quality, thanks to a large 1/1.2-inch Sony Starvis 2 sensor and wide f/1.7 aperture. It offers great low-light performance and can create an attractive blurred background effect without software.
Best Budget Options
- Elgato Facecam Neo: A strong budget-friendly choice, delivering 1080p at 60fps with autofocus and a physical privacy shutter. It performs well in less-than-ideal lighting.
- HP 325 FHD Webcam: Provides reliable 1080p resolution at an affordable price, making it a great no-frills option for casual video calls and basic needs.
- Logitech C920/C920s: A classic 1080p webcam that has stood the test of time, offering solid performance and value, often considered the benchmark for affordable quality.
Best 2K Option
- Dell Pro Webcam (WB5023): A great compromise between 1080p and 4K, offering 2K QHD (1440p) video at 30fps or 1080p at 60fps. It provides impressive out-of-the-box performance, especially in low light with its HDR capabilities.
Best Portable
- Opal Tadpole: An incredibly compact and lightweight 1080p webcam, perfect for professionals and students on the go. Despite its tiny size, it delivers solid performance and surprisingly good noise-canceling audio.
Best for Conference Rooms (with AI tracking)
- Obsbot Tiny SE: An affordable option that brings advanced AI tracking and a built-in gimbal to the 1080p category, making it suitable for conference calls or situations where the speaker moves.

Tips for Using and Maintaining Your Computer Webcam
Once you’ve chosen your PC webcam, a few simple tips can help you maximize its performance and longevity.
- Proper Installation and Configuration: Most external webcams are plug-and-play via USB. However, downloading the manufacturer’s software is highly recommended. This software often unlocks additional features, allows you to update firmware, and provides control over settings like resolution, frame rate, exposure, white balance, and digital zoom.
- Optimize Your Lighting: Good lighting is paramount for excellent webcam quality. Position yourself facing a soft, diffused light source (like a window or ring light) rather than having a light source behind you, which can silhouette you. Avoid harsh overhead lighting that creates unflattering shadows.
- Adjust Camera Angle: Position your webcam at eye level or slightly above, looking slightly down at you. This creates the most flattering angle and helps maintain eye contact. Use a monitor mount or a tripod for optimal placement.
- Clean the Lens Regularly: Dust and smudges can significantly degrade image quality. Gently clean the lens with a microfiber cloth and a specialized lens cleaning solution (or a small amount of glass cleaner applied to the cloth, never directly to the lens). Use an air duster to remove loose debris.
- Ensure Privacy and Security: When not in use, consider using a physical privacy cover (many webcams include one) or simply unplugging the webcam. This protects against unauthorized access and gives you peace of mind.

Frequently Asked Questions
Why choose an external PC webcam over a laptop’s built-in camera?
External PC webcams generally offer superior image quality, higher resolutions and frame rates, better low-light performance, and more advanced features like autofocus and robust software controls compared to the basic cameras often integrated into laptops. This results in a more professional and polished appearance.
Is a 4K PC webcam necessary for most users?
For most users, a 1080p PC webcam is more than sufficient. Many popular video conferencing platforms don’t even stream above 1080p. A 4K webcam is primarily beneficial for content creators, streamers, or those who need to zoom and crop extensively without losing detail.
What’s the ideal frame rate for a PC webcam?
For general video calls and online learning, 30 frames per second (fps) is perfectly adequate. However, for smoother video, especially in gaming, live streaming, or dynamic presentations, a webcam capable of 60fps will provide a noticeably better experience.
Do PC webcams have good microphones?
The quality of integrated microphones in PC webcams varies. While many include decent microphones with noise cancellation, a dedicated external microphone or a high-quality headset will almost always provide superior audio clarity and minimize background noise, which is crucial for professional use or content creation.
How can I improve my PC webcam’s image quality?
Beyond choosing a good webcam, improving image quality involves optimizing your environment. Ensure you have good, even lighting (facing a window or using a ring light), position your camera at eye level, and keep your lens clean. Using the webcam’s companion software to adjust settings like exposure and white balance can also make a significant difference.
